Social conformity has been extensively studied in both social psychology and behavior analysis. From a behavioral perspective, conformity is shaped by contingencies of reinforcement and punishment within social groups (Skinner, 1953; Guerin, 1995). The present study aimed to replicate and extend Angelo and Andery’s (2024) findings by examining how reinforcement contingencies influence majority and minority conformity. Using a single-subject reversal design, participants engaged in a perceptual task while confederates provided consensus responses. Experimental conditions reinforced either majority or minority conformity, with an increased number of response options and heightened consequence salience compared to previous studies. Findings aligned with prior research, indicating that reinforcement effectively shaped conformity, with majority reinforcement exerting a stronger influence. Moreover, initial exposure to majority reinforcement made later shifts to minority conformity more difficult. These results contribute to a behavioral understanding of conformity, emphasizing the role of reinforcement contingencies in social influence dynamics.
